I configured JIRA to receive email comments from GitHub by creating a GitHub user account whose email address is my JIRA instance's address, and creating a JIRA user account whose email address is notifications@github.com so that JIRA will recognize the GitHub sender address.

I believe this has the unintended side effect of granting access to people who might read email sent to notifications@github.com because they could request a password reset and gain access to the corresponding JIRA user account.

Instead, I'd like to make JIRA allow receiving email from notifications@github.com without granting any corresponding user access to JIRA other than to send email to it.

Is that possible? If so, how?

Alternatively, is there another way I can make GitHub notifications appear as comments on corresponding JIRA issues?
